The Speech-Language Pathologist plans, conducts and evaluates the treatment program for individuals with disorders in the comprehension and production of speech and language, as set forth by the American Speech-Language and Hearing Association. Under the direction of the attending physician, the Speech-Language Pathologist provides assessment and treatment of cognitive and swallowing disorders. About the Position: · Provide evidenced based therapeutic assessments and interventions in a Skilled Nursing Setting to both post-acute, and long-term care patients · · Schedule is flexible; department is open from 6am-8pm, 7 days/week · Collaborate and work in a team setting with other excellent clinicians and restorative nursing staff
